Output db39c49267f7265520cee4a81f4fbce81925395d742b4b35dc8fc56a5a0de049:34

value
7081000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084bdd3d75629d16efa81ff0c0346388c80a05b9 OP_EQUAL
address
32StDDXPB6wf2WE3YbBeTeuLViW1h7WnhY
transaction
db39c49267f7265520cee4a81f4fbce81925395d742b4b35dc8fc56a5a0de049
spent
true